QuickStore: A High Performance Mapped Object Store

Summary: Memory-mapped persistence for C++ on EXODUS enables object access via pointers, delivering fast performance. OO7 benchmarks compare QuickStore with E-language implementation, enabling hardware vs software persistence on a shared storage stack. (summarized by gpt-5-nano on Feb 09 2026)
